EUR/NOK: Krone may weaken after Norges Bank's first rate hike – Nordea

The Norwegian krone has gained against both the euro and the US dollar lately. As economists at Nordea note, history shows that the NOK usually strengthens on average going into Norges Bank’s first rate hike and thereafter moves fairly sideways.

Mini NOK rally before Norges Bank’s rate hike

“Looking at past experiences when Norges Bank has started a hiking cycle, the NOK on average usually strengthens going into the first rate hike and then move fairly sideways after the hike.”

“The more NOK strengthens ahead of next week’s Norges Bank meeting the higher the probability of a ‘buy the rumour, sell the fact’ development whereby the NOK could temporarily become weaker after next week’s rate meeting.”
